Newspapers Published In Soap Lake ...
We know of 3 newspapers that have been published in the immediate area of Soap Lake:
- Soap Lake Shopper (from 1963)
- Soap Lake Sun (from 1963)
- The Soap Lake Reporter (from 1931)
